Description

The Claude Worthington Benedum Foundation Grant Program focuses on providing funding for economic development, education, community development, and health & human services in West Virginia and Southwestern Pennsylvania. The foundation prioritizes projects that align with their principles of promoting self-sufficiency, nurturing leadership, encouraging collaboration, advancing innovative practices, and contributing to public policy advancement. However, they do not support organizations located outside the specified regions, individuals, non-exempt organizations, student aid or travel, construction or equipment, endowment or ongoing operating expenses, national organizations, biomedical research, religious organizations for religious purposes, individual elementary and secondary schools, annual appeals or membership drives, and certain types of events unless integral to a supported program.
